Amendment Quote by Jeff Cooper
“The rifle is a weapon. Let there be no mistake about that. It is a tool of power, and thus dependent completely upon the moral stature of its user. It is equally useful in securing meat for the table, destroying group enemies on the battlefield, and resisting tyranny. In fact, it is the only means of resisting tyranny, since a citizenry armed with rifles simply cannot be tyrannized.”
About This Quote
Source Book: The Gun Digest, 1977
A rifle's moral value depends on its user's ethics; it can feed families, wage war, or defend liberty, but only if wielded responsibly.
In simple terms: Rifles reflect the user's morals.
